Yashasvi Jaiswal, Ruturaj Gaikwad, Rinku Singh, Jitesh Sharma's quick-fire innings before Axar Patel and Deepak Chahar's combined 5-wickets helped to India comfortable 20-run victory over Australia, despite a captain Matthew Wade's blitz and took an unassailable 3-1 lead to seal the series in the fourth T20I.

India scored 174-9 in 20 overs with top scorer by Rinku Singh hammered a 46 off 29-balls including 4-fours & 2-sixes with strike rate of 158.62.
Yashasvi Jaiswal hit 37 off 28-balls including 6-fours & a six with strike rate of 132.14, Jitesh Sharma blasted a 35 off 19-balls including 3-sixes & a four with strike rate of 184.21 and Ruturaj Gaikwad cracked a 32 off 28-balls contained 3-fours & a six.
Australia best bowler by Ben Dwarshuis picked up 3-wickets, Tanveer Sangha, Jason Behrendorff both took 2-wickets and one for Aaron Hardie.
Australia scored 154-7 in 20 overs with top scorer by Travis Head hammered a 31 off 16-balls including 5-fours & a six with strike rate of 193.75.
Matthew Wade blasted a unbeaten 36 off 23-balls including 2-sixes & 2-fours with strike rate of 156.52, Matthew Short struck 22 off 19-balls including 2-fours & a six, Tim David and Ben McDermott each scored 19-runs.
India best bowler by Axar Patel 4-16, Deepak Chahar took 2-wickets and one for Ravi Bishnoi - Avesh Khan.
Axar Patel named Player of the match for his brilliant spin bowling performance to picked up 3-wickets for 16-runs in 4-overs with economy rate of 4.
